Gloucester County, New Jersey has 19 power plants totaling 1,218 MW of nameplate capacity. Browse every plant below with fuel type, operator, and capacity.
| Plant | City | Fuel | Capacity | Operator |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| West Deptford Energy Station | West Deptford | Natural Gas | 755 MW | West Deptford Energy Llc |
| Eagle Point Power Generation | Westville | Natural Gas | 252 MW | Eagle Point Power Generation Llc |
| Paulsboro Refinery | Paulsboro | Other Fossil | 78.5 MW | Paulsboro Refining Company - Llc |
| Mickleton Station | Mickleton | Natural Gas | 71.2 MW | Calpine New Jersey Generation Llc |
| Wheelabrator Gloucester Lp | Westville | Biomass | 14.0 MW | Wheelabrator Environmental Systems |
| Kinsley Landfill Solar | Sewell | Solar | 8.6 MW | Public Service Elec & Gas Co |
| Solvay Solar | West Deptford | Solar | 6.5 MW | West Deptford Distributed Solar, Llc |
| Paradise Solar Energy Center | West Deptford | Solar | 5.0 MW | Paradise Solar Urban Renewal, Llc |
| Johnson Matthey, Inc. Solar | Paulsboro | Solar | 4.0 MW | Luminace Solar New Jersey Ii, Llc |
| Dg New Jersey Solar Rls Logistics | Newfield | Solar | 4.0 MW | Dg New Jersey Solar, Llc |
| Dg Amaze Acy1 | West Deptford | Solar | 3.8 MW | Dg Amaze New Jersey, Llc |
| Kinsley Ii Landfill Solar System | Sewell | Solar | 3.8 MW | Public Service Elec & Gas Co |
| Colonial Pipeline Woodbury West Deptford | West Deptford | Solar | 3.7 MW | Powerflex |
| Township Of Monroe - Williamstown Hs | Williamstown | Solar | 2.6 MW | Distributed Solar Development, Llc |
| Gloucester Community College Solar | Sewell | Solar | 2.3 MW | Mn8 Energy Llc |
| Township Of Monroe - Williamstown Ms | Williamstown | Solar | 1.8 MW | Distributed Solar Development, Llc |
| Bridgeport Disposal Solar Farm | Gloucester | Solar | 1.2 MW | Bridgeport Disposal Llc |
| Samuel Mickle School | Mickleton | Solar | 1.1 MW | Greenbacker Renewable Energy Corporation |
| Sicklerville Landfill | Monroe | Solar | — MW | Njr Clean Energy Ventures Corporation |
Gloucester County, New Jersey has 19 power plants totaling 1,218 MW of nameplate capacity. Natural Gas is the dominant fuel source at 88% of installed capacity, followed by Other Fossil (6%) and Solar (4%). The largest facility is West Deptford Energy Station at 754 MW. Data comes from EIA Form 860, EIA Form 923, and EPA eGRID federal releases.
